Как сделать так, чтобы полный чертеж детали со его всеми проекциями, размерами и другими элементами оформления можно было бы использовать в сборочном чертеже в качестве фрагмента? Ведь большая часть чертежа нам не нужна. Для этого воспользуйтесь уровнями чертежа. Задаваемые с помощью команды SHow, они могут быть различны на сборочном чертеже и чертеже-детали. За счёт этого можно "прятать" ненужные элементы чертежа.
Рассмотрим любой из деталировочных чертежей, использованных как фрагменты в нашей сборке, например, чертеж корпуса:
На сборочном чертеже используется только один вид из трех, отсутствуют размеры, шероховатости и т.д. Это достигнуто за счет использования разных уровней, на которых расположены различные элементы деталировочного чертежа, и за счет задания диапазона уровней этих элементов на сборочном чертеже. Например, линии изображения того вида, который должен отображаться на сборочном чертеже, имеют уровень, равный 2. Все остальные линии изображения чертежа корпуса имеют уровень, равный 0.
На сборочном чертеже в команде SHow установлен следующий диапазон для "видимости" линий изображения:
Это означает, что на данном чертеже прорисуются только те линии изображения, уровень которых находится в диапазоне от2 до 127.
Если в параметрах фрагмента (в нашем случае корпуса) на сборочном чертеже вы не забыли указать, что он прорисуется со статусом "С чертежа", то этот диапазон для прорисовки линий изображения будет верен и для фрагмента. В результате все линии изображения на фрагменте, имеющие уровень ниже 2, не прорисуются на сборочном чертеже. Таким образом вы сможете избавиться на сборочном чертеже от изображения двух ненужных проекций.
Точно также, установив уровень штриховки на виде, требуемом для сборочного чертежа, равным 1, а на сборочном чертеже, задав диапазон видимости для штриховок от 1 до 127, мы на сборке увидим только одну штриховку на фрагменте корпуса. Все остальные штриховки остались на уровне, равном 0, и на сборочном чертеже не прорисовались. Аналогично, устанавливая значения уровней для тех элементов, которые должны прорисоваться на сборке, и задавая в команде SHow диапазоны уровней, вы можете управлять "видимостью" различных частей чертежей фрагментов.
Обратите внимание на деталировочный чертеж корпуса. В этом чертеже в свою очередь использованы фрагменты, например, фрагмент основной надписи (форматки). На сборочном чертеже этот фрагмент не должен прорисоваться. Фрагменты, как и любые другие элементы чертежа, также имеют уровень. По умолчанию значение уровня равно 0. В сборочном чертеже в команде SHow установите диапазон прорисовки фрагментов от 1 до 127, и фрагмент основной надписи, используемый на фрагменте корпуса, останется невидимым.
При установлении диапазона уровней для фрагментов не забудьте изменить уровни всех тех фрагментов, которые должны присутствовать на сборочном чертеже со значения 0 до 1, иначе они также станут невидимыми.
В качестве уровней отдельных элементов чертежей могут использоваться переменные. Эту возможность мы рекомендуем вам использовать в случае необходимости обеспечить "появление" или наоборот "удаление" каких-либо частей чертежа в зависимости от заданных условий.
Поскольку в нашем сборочном чертеже предусмотрена возможность изменения конструкции для обработки дополнительного отверстия в детали, то из этого следует частичное изменение деталировочных чертежей.
Например, в чертеже корпуса должно добавиться еще одно отверстие:
На этапе создания деталировочного чертежа это надо было предусмотреть, используя в качестве уровней переменные. Более подробно про переменные в качестве значения уровня видимости читайте в главе "Переменные".
В данном чертеже за уровень линий изображения дополнительного отверстия отвечает переменная "ur". Значение этой переменной изменяется в зависимости от выполнения условия, сформированного в редакторе переменных:
Поскольку переменная "lr"является внешней, и ее значение передается во фрагмент со сборочного чертежа, то при изменении конструкции сборочного чертежа новое значение "lr" передается во фрагмент. При выполнении условия чертеж корпуса прорисуется в другом исполнении, так как в качестве уровня линий изображения отверстия используется переменная "ur".
Изменение контура штриховки организовано похоже. На самом деле существует два контура штриховки: с одним и с двумя отверстиями. Каждый из них имеет свою переменную, отвечающую за уровень видимости. По условию, (напоминаем, что все эти условия формируете вы сами) в каждый момент времени "видима" только одна штриховка:
Переменные в качестве уровня видимости можно использовать и на сборочном чертеже. Например, вместо переменных фрагментов, описанных ранее, можно было бы нанести оба фрагмента на чертеж и, используя переменную в уровне их видимости,прорисовывать на сборочном чертеже необходимый фрагмент в зависимости от значения этой переменной.
Смотри: Особые приемы работы со сборочными чертежами